比特币的数据储存方式及其重要性
比特币是一种基于区块链技术的数字货币,它的设计目标是实现去中心化和安全的交易。在比特币网络中,数据的储存是至关重要的,它不仅涉及到交易记录的存储,还包括比特币的持有者信息、账户余额等关键信息。
比特币的数据储存方式
比特币的数据储存是通过区块链技术实现的。区块链是一个由区块组成的链式结构,每个区块包含了一定数量的交易记录。比特币网络中的每个参与者都可以拥有一份完整的区块链副本,这些副本通过点对点网络互相同步,确保了数据的安全性和去中心化。
在区块链中,每个区块都包含了一个哈希指针,指向前一个区块的哈希值。这样,整个区块链就形成了一个不可篡改的数据结构,确保了比特币网络中的交易记录无法被修改。同时,每个区块还包含了时间戳和随机数等信息,以保证区块链的安全性和完整性。
除了交易记录,比特币网络还可以通过区块链中的脚本语言实现更复杂的数据储存。比特币的脚本语言提供了一种灵活的方式来定义和执行各种操作,包括数据储存和智能合约等功能。通过脚本语言,比特币网络可以实现更多的应用场景,拓展了数据储存的可能性。
数据储存在比特币网络中的重要性
比特币的数据储存在整个网络中具有重要性,主要体现在以下几个方面:
1. 安全性:比特币的数据储存基于区块链技术,每个区块都包含了前一个区块的哈希值,确保了数据的不可篡改性。这使得比特币网络中的交易记录具有高度的安全性,防止了篡改和双重支付等欺诈行为。
2. 去中心化:比特币网络中的数据储存是去中心化的,每个参与者都可以拥有完整的区块链副本。这意味着没有任何单一实体能够控制整个比特币网络,确保了数据的分散性和公正性。
3. 透明度:比特币的数据储存是公开透明的,任何人都可以查看和验证交易记录。每个参与者都可以通过节点软件获取区块链的副本,确保了数据的透明性和可验证性。
4. 不可篡改性:比特币的数据储存是不可篡改的,一旦数据被写入区块链,就无法被修改。这保证了比特币网络中的交易记录的可信度和可靠性。
总而言之,比特币的数据储存方式基于区块链技术,通过去中心化、安全性和透明度等特点,确保了比特币网络中数据的完整性和可信度。比特币的数据储存方式不仅仅是数字货币的基础,也为未来的区块链应用提供了有力支持。